Primary Purpose Of Position

The position will be within the Shops Department and is responsible for performing general mechanical maintenance on power plant equipment. The Shop team supports a culture of continuous improvement by participating in training, reinforcing standards, reporting, and mitigating unsafe or undesirable conditions, and utilizing the corrective action program. This position may regularly require 20% travel. Position Scope: Position reports to CGS Maintenance Foreman The incumbent in this position must be able to communicate across all levels of the organization. Knowledge of plant equipment functions including safety rules and rigging, construction and maintenance practices. Demonstrated ability to analyze complex mechanical problems and make repairs. Safety Consciousness, Contributing to Team Success, Technical/Professional Knowledge, Work Standards and Communication.

Primary Duties And Accountabilities

Perform maintenance and repair work on plant equipment such as pumps, gearboxes, fans, bearings, pipe systems, valves and limit torque operators. (disassembly, part repair or replacement, assembly) using sound technical decisions regarding maintenance on complex mechanical equipment

Adheres to the conduct of maintenance and established maintenance standards and practices.

Perform assigned tasks in a safe and efficient manner at the direction of Maintenance Management.

Demonstrates strong maintenance skill on various pumps, valves, and balance of plan (BOP) equipment in a safe and reliable manor using the correct tools, equipment such as rigging, fork trucks and cranes

Execute work package when assigned.

Interpret and understand power plant prints.

Ability to work on cross-functional teams on major projects.

Provide technical support to plant operations, maintenance staff and engineering to the level of training received.

Perform verification checks on maintenance items covered in maintenance technician training.
